荧光定量PCR法与微粒子酶免分析法同步检测血液传播性疾病的对比分析  被引量:3

Comparative analysis of PCR assay and microparticle enzyme immunoassay method simultaneous in detection of blood-borne diseases

摘  要:目的探讨荧光定量PCR法(FQ-PCR)和微粒子酶免分析法(MEIA)检测血液传播性疾病的差异性,为医院开展医院感染监控提供参考。方法对2009年1月-2011年12月的578例住院受血患者采用荧光定量PCR检测法(观察组)和微粒子酶免分析法(对照组)分别检测人类免疫缺陷病毒(HIV)抗体、丙型肝炎病毒(HCV)抗体以及梅毒抗体,比较两种检测方法标志物阳性率的表达差异。结果观察组与对照组HIV抗体的阳性例数分别为6、4例,阳性表达率为1.04%、0.69%;HCV抗体阳性例数及表达率分别为7、5例,1.21%、0.86%;梅毒抗体分别为4、6例;0.69%、1.04%;观察组在HIV抗体、HCV抗体标志物阳性表达与对照组比较,检测精度高,差异有统计学意义(P<0.05),对照组对梅毒抗体的检测率高于观察组(P<0.05)。结论对行输血的患者进行输血前血液传染性疾病的检测,减少了医源性感染,两种检测方法配合应用,可以提高对传染病标志物的检测率,提高了判断受血患者健康状况。OBJECTIVE To evaluate the differences between the PCR assay and microparticle enzyme immunoassay(MEIA) in the detection of blood-borne disease so as to provide basis for the monitoring of nosocomial infections.METHODS A total of 578 cases of hospitalized patients from Jan 2009 to Dec 2011 were taken with fluorescent quantitative PCR method(theobservation group) and microparticle enzyme immunoassay method(the control group) to detect anti-HIV,anti-HCV and syphilis antibodies.The marker-positive rate of differentially expressed of the two methods was compared.RESULTS There were 6 cases positive for HIV antibody in the observation group,4 cases in the control group,the expression rates were 1.04% and 0.69%,respectively.There were 7(1.21%) cases of anti-HCV positive markers in the observation group and 5(0.86%) cases in the control group.There were 4(0.69%) cases positive for syphilis antibodies in the observation group and 6(1.04%) cases in the control group.The observation group was with higher accuracy than the control group in the detection of the anti-HIV markers and anti-HCV markers,the difference was statistically significant(P0.05).CONCLUSION The detection of pre-transfusion blood-communicable diseases for patients with blood transfusion reduces the iatrogenic infection.The combined application of two detection methods can improve the detection rate of infectious disease markers and improve the judgment of health status of the blood of patients.
